Betsey married Cyrus Williams BROWN Jr. 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, son of Cyrus Williams BROWN and Theda BROWN, on 12 Dec 1826 in North Stonington, New London Co., Connecticut, by Asher Miner, Elder. Cyrus was born 11 Mar 1806 in Stonington, New London Co., Connecticut. He died 30 Nov 1875 in North Stonington, New London Co., Connecticut.

THE BROWN GENEALOGY, Vol. 1, Boston, The Everett Press Company 1907, by Cyrus Henry Brown, page 27.
   Deacon Cyrus Williams Brown, Jr. (253) spent his whole life in his native town, and was a farmer and tradesman, dealer in poultry and wool. The townspeople found in him an honest, trustworthy man from whom to purchase their products. His business also took him beyond the limits of the town, thus he was universally known in adjacent towns. In 1857 and 1860 he was chosen to represent the town in the General Assembly of the State. He was also on the Board of Selectmen of the town; deacon of the Second Baptist Church of his native town, and a zealous Christain worker; a man of strong character, high ideals, and unwavering devotion to duty, generous and charitable. Among the last acts of his public duties were to assist in putting in the bank wall and hanging the gates in front of the Union Cemetery, which is the place of interment of many of the decendants of the three Brown brothers.
